Webb12 maj 2024 · What is pro rata salary? It’s the proportion of the total salary of a full-time employee that a part-time staff in the same role receives. It’s dependent on the total number of hours worked. Within the work setting, we use pro-rata meaning the proportion of something. Be it salary, holiday allowances or maternity pay. As a pro rata example ... WebbPro rata A proportionate amount of money or period of time. Part-time employees generally get pro-rata entitlements, based on the number of hours worked. Webb21 juli 2024 · To calculate your prorated salary, you must first figure out the hourly rate. Divide the annual salary by the number of hours you work each week. For example, if you make $50,000 per year and work 40 hours per week–2,080 hours–your hourly rate is $24.04.
